The Continuing Professional Development (CPD) Program requires APEGS members to complete ongoing professional development activities to maintain and improve their competence. It encourages members to engage in lifelong learning to protect public health, safety and welfare. The program provides tools for members to assess their current skills, knowledge and abilities, determine activities to maintain or enhance them and report completed activities online to APEGS as professional development credits.

Does Your Next Meeting Need an Ethics Topic?

Join the APEGS ethics moment email list to receive a new ethics topic and related discussion questions for use at your upcoming meetings. A new ethics moment is emailed once a month.

When an ethics moment is included in the minutes of a meeting, along with the start and end times of the ethics moment discussion, this time can count as part of the member’s annual ethics requirement.

Free Course on Practical Geocommunication

Through Geoscientists Canada, APEGS has acquired a professional development opportunity which allows all members free access to Geologize’s critically acclaimed course ‘Practical Geocommunication’ – a $450 US per person value.

This 10-hour course has video lessons, quizzes, brief assignments and the opportunity to interact directly with Dr. Haydon Mort, the course instructor, through forums. Launched Jan. 5, 2022, the course is on-demand and available until Dec. 31, 2023. Members can sign up now and start at any point.

The geocommunications training helps geoscientists become more effective and powerful public ambassadors for geoscience. This skill is more important today than ever as professionals communicate with broad audiences about the effects and mitigation of climate change, impart knowledge concerning critical minerals, communicate with various stakeholder groups, inspire the next generation of geoscientists in the face of declining post-secondary geoscience enrolment and so many other important topics.
